Police make arrests and seize drugs

3:35 pm on 19 June 2014

Police in the Wellington region have arrested 21 people and seized thousands of dollars worth of methamphetamine.

They say police staff have been deployed in Wellington, Porirua, the Kapiti Coast and the Hutt Valley in the past week.

Twenty-nine search warrants were issued, with 21 people arrested, aged between 21 and 52.

Police say methamphetamine, cocaine and LSD were among the drugs seized.

They say a significant amount of stolen property and $20,000 worth of the drug, P, were located at a Wellington property.

A house in the suburb of Tawa, valued $300,000, has been seized.

Police say the people that have been arrested will appear in court on various charges, including serious drug dealing.
